San Jose Sharks forward Evander Kane has had himself quite the week and it seems to have just gotten worse.
According to The Athletic, the Sharks were trying to trade the winger earlier this summer even before his estranged wife accused him of betting and throwing NHL games that he played in. The reason-giving for trading the talented hockey player is that his own teammates don’t want him around.
Kane has addressed the situation regarding his estranged wife’s claiming about his gambling addiction and betting on NHL games.
“Unfortunately, I would like to address the completely FALSE accusations that my estranged wife and soon-to-be ex-wife has made against me,” Evander Kane wrote on Twitter on Sunday. “Even against the advice of my legal team, I feel strongly that the public and fans hear this directly from me. I have NEVER gambled/bet on hockey, NEVER gambled/bet on a Sharks game, NEVER gambled/bet on any of my games and NEVER thrown a hockey game.”
Kane has admitted to having a gambling addiction which is so bad he filed for bankruptcy back in January.
Kane has earned upwards of $55 million in his NHL career.
